1.
Remove the crossbar thumbwheels at
both sides of the crossbar by turning
them counterclockwise.
2. Remove the crossbar by rotating it
clockwise and sliding the ends off of
the shoulder bolts in the side rails.
3. Move the front crossbar to the new side
rail position and slide the crossbar onto
the shoulder bolt at that position.
4. Replace and tighten the thumbwheels
at both sides of the crossbar by turning
them clockwise until tight.
Make sure to check that the thumbwheels
are tight each time load is added or
removed from the roof rack, and
periodically while traveling. Make sure that
the load is secure before traveling.

LOAD RETAINING FIXTURES
WARNING
Do not exceed the maximum
permissible load of 60 kg on two
load retaining fixtures and 30 kg on
one.
Check the security of the load retaining
fixtures and tighten the fittings as follows:
•
Before starting.
•
After driving 50 km.
•
At 1,000 km intervals.
